Midland County is a county in the U.S. state of Michigan. As of the 2010 census, the population was 83,629. The county seat is Midland.
Timeline
| Date | Event | Source
|
| 1831 | County formed | Source:Red Book: American State, County, and Town Sources
|
| 1839 | Court records recorded | Source:Red Book: American State, County, and Town Sources
|
| 1850 | First census | Source:Population of States and Counties of the United States: 1790-1990
|
| 1855 | Land records recorded | Source:Red Book: American State, County, and Town Sources
|
| 1856 | Probate records recorded | Source:Red Book: American State, County, and Town Sources
|
| 1860 | No significant boundary changes after this year | Source:Population of States and Counties of the United States: 1790-1990
|
| 1867 | Birth records recorded | Source:Red Book: American State, County, and Town Sources
|
| 1867 | Marriage records recorded | Source:Red Book: American State, County, and Town Sources

Population History
- source: Source:Population of States and Counties of the United States: 1790-1990
| Census Year | Population
|
| 1850 | 65
|
| 1860 | 787
|
| 1870 | 3,285
|
| 1880 | 6,893
|
| 1890 | 10,657
|
| 1900 | 14,439
|
| 1910 | 14,005
|
| 1920 | 17,237
|
| 1930 | 19,150
|
| 1940 | 27,094
|
| 1950 | 35,662
|
| 1960 | 51,450
|
| 1970 | 63,769
|
| 1980 | 73,578
|
| 1990 | 75,651
